The Thai military has claimed that the coup it staged May 22 was needed to restore peace and order in the country. In reality, the military intervention has restored neither peace nor order. Instead, what has come to replace the political uncertainty is a climate of fear. The governing body of the junta — the National Council for Peace and Order — has committed gross human rights violations....
